Which of the following would not be an appropriate activity for the end of a workout?1. slow arm rotations2. power sprints3. jog
Blababa [14]

Answer:

2. Power sprints

Explanation:

It is dangerous to attempt a high-energy requiring exercise such as sprinting at the end of a workout. The end of the workout is known as a cool down period, in this period, it is wise to exercise with the intent to stop.

It is usually the time to stretch muscles so they are not sore the next day.

In which way does the popularity of modern sports have advanced a society
Sholpan [36]
The popularity of modern sports has created an impact on many world issues including economics and mass media. As it is highly publicized, it has become an entertainment method that sprung plenty of business opportunities. Sports, along with political agencies, attempt to define not only the ethics and values among athletes but also of society as whole. It tackles issues of racism, sexism and classism. Spectators when viewing an athlete would bestow upon him/her qualities that an athlete is expected to have, along with his/her attributes. In this way, sports has put to light the mentality and culture of its society.
